Literary Elements: TAKS PT 3

1) Satire: a literary work holding up human vices and follies to ridicule or scorn.

2) Irony: a pretense of ignorance and of willingness to learn from another assumed in order to make the others false conceptions conspicuous by adroit questioning.

3) Analogy: inference that if two or more things agree with one another in some respects they will prob. agree in others.

4) Foreshadowing: to represent, indicate, or typify beforehand.
